... Read moreMany times, I find myself caught in a loop of doubting my own instincts and second-guessing decisions even when I strongly feel something is right. The concept of tuning into my higher self helped me break that cycle by encouraging me to listen deeply—not for loud, obvious signs, but for that subtle, persistent feeling or thought that keeps resurfacing. This ‘inner knowing’ often manifests as a quiet voice or a gentle sensation in my body rather than dramatic messages. From my experience with oracle cards like the Sacred Reflections Oracle deck, tuning into your higher self involves creating space to notice what returns to your mind repeatedly. For example, a certain direction or feeling that won’t leave you alone might be your higher self nudging you to pay attention. It's not about following every fleeting emotion blindly, but cultivating curiosity and trust toward these subtle messages. I also realized that our culture tends to push for external validation and overthinking, drowning out those quiet instinctual nudges. Taking moments of stillness—whether through meditation, journaling, or simply breathing deeply—can help you clear the noise and become more receptive. Listening to your body’s sensations often reveals intuitive guidance, as tension or ease in different areas can hint at alignment or resistance. Over time, as I practiced tuning into my higher self, the relationship I built with my inner voice grew stronger. Trust began to take root, making decisions feel less daunting and more aligned with my true self. This personal journey underscores that your higher self isn't some distant entity but the wisest part of you already present, patiently waiting to be acknowledged and heard. Incorporating this awareness daily helps foster self-trust and a deeper connection with yourself, empowering you to navigate life with greater clarity and confidence.
